GUJARAT HIGH COURT
NEW INDIA ASSURANCE COMPANY LIMITED – Appellant
Versus
HEIRS OF DECEASED SHAMBHUJI JAVANJI THAKORE(DECEASED) – Respondent
ORAL JUDGMENT
1.0 This appeal is directed against the judgement and award dated 01.11.2010 passed by learned Motor Accident Claims Tribunal (Auxi-II), Additional District Judge, Mehsana in Motor Accident Claim Petition No. 7 of 2009, wherein the Tribunal has awarded a sum of Rs. 511000/- along with interest at the rate of 7.5% per annum from the date of application till realization.
2.0 On 21.08.2008 at about 10.00 p.m. Shambuji Javanji Thakore was driving motor cycle bearing Old No. GJ-2C-400 and New No. GJ- 2AL-2957 in the cross road of Panchhor-Hardesan. At that time unknown trailer/vehicle collied with the motor cycle. As a result of this, Shambuji succumbed to the injuries on the spot. The heirs of the deceased therefore, filed claim petition under Section 163-A of the Motor Vehicles Act, 1994 to get the compensation of Rs. 700000/- for the death of Shambuji. The Tribunal has passed the aforesaid award, which came to be challenged by preferring the present appeal.
